Lexi's story is pretty common for dogs like her. She's very large for a Lab, she weighs nearly 90 pounds and she's not overweight. Even at 7 years old, she's still very active too and was probably even more active as a younger dog than she is now. She's field bred and field bred dogs tend to need to run and burn energy off throughout their lives. She's a LOT of dog. She needs a job to do and things to keep her mind occupied. The average dog owner can't handle a dog like that.
